Associate Director of Community and Industry Partnerships - UI Research Park - EnterpriseWorks
Job Summary
The Associate Director will build and expand strategic partnerships with corporations,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ign (UIUC) units, startups, and community stakeholders. This position also supports the growth and operations of the Research Park through business development, real estate strategy, community building, and team leadership and is central to advancing the Research Park's mission of fostering innovation, supporting technology-focused businesses and strengthening the economic vitality of the Champaign-Urbana region.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Corporate Business Development & Relationship Management
- Cultivate and strengthen relationships with established corporations operating within the Research Park.
- Support companies in talent strategy, technology and innovation initiatives, and alignment of business operations with their parent organizations' expectations.
- Assist with corporate business attraction to the Research Park, including site visits, onboarding, and integration into the Park's ecosystem.
- Work closely with company leadership to help them meet key performance indicators and strategic goals.
- University Engagement & Cross-Campus Connectivity
- Serve as a primary liaison for Research Park companies to connect with faculty, research centers, colleges, and administrative units across UIUC.
- Facilitate access to student talent pipelines, including recruiting programs, experiential learning opportunities, and collaborations with student organizations.
- Identify and coordinate opportunities for research partnerships and applied innovation projects with campus partners.
- Support for Regional Economic Development
- Partner with local governments, economic development organizations, and civic institutions to promote business attraction, job creation, and corporate retention within the Research Park.
- Contribute to community-centered initiatives that strengthen Champaign-Urbana's technology ecosystem.
- Assist in planning and implementing new development projects that support the Research Park's continued expansion.
- Industry Networking & Peer Community Building
- Build and maintain cross-industry relationships among Research Park companies to foster collaboration, knowledge sharing, and innovation.
- Identify shared areas of technological interest or business operations to encourage peer-to-peer engagement.
- Support forums, roundtables, and collaborative events that bring companies together across sectors.
- Corporate-Startup Connectivity & Innovation Ecosystem Support
- Create pathways that connect global corporations in the Research Park with emerging startups in the EnterpriseWorks incubator.
- Facilitate collaboration opportunities between companies and UIUC-affiliated founders (faculty, students, alumni).
- Promote innovation partnerships, pilot opportunities, and technology commercialization activities.
- Strategic Growth & Real Estate Development
- Contribute to long-term planning and strategy related to Research Park real estate development.
- Collaborate with University leadership and external partners to support infrastructure, amenities, and community assets that strengthen the Research Park's innovation environment.
- Provide input on facility planning, tenant needs, space utilization, and development priorities.
- Team Management & Operational Leadership
- Lead a team of professional staff in communications, recruiting, data analytics, and student talent development.
- Supervise full-time employees and University of Illinois student interns, supporting their professional growth and overall team effectiveness.
- Ensure operational excellence in programming, reporting, communications, and talent engagement efforts.
- Provide reporting and accountability to the University of Illinois Research Park, LLC Board of Managers for guidance and management oversight of the Research Park.
- Provide strategic direction and oversight for communications and marketing initiatives, including branding, messaging, and content development for the Research Park and EnterpriseWorks.
- Supervise and guide communications and marketing staff, ensuring alignment of digital, print, and social media strategies with organizational goals.
- Oversee development and execution of marketing campaigns, promotional materials, and storytelling that highlight Research Park programs, companies, and impact.
- Community Events & Program Engagement
- Actively participate in Research Park programs, workshops, and community events to support strong engagement with companies, entrepreneurs, students, and regional partners.
- Assist in planning, promotion, and execution of events that strengthen the Park's innovation community.
- Serve as an ambassador for the Research Park at internal and external functions.
Minimum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in business, communications, engineering, or a related field.
- Experience in corporate relations, economic development, business development, that demonstrates working with industry in technology or research fields.
- Demonstrated ability to build partnerships with various stakeholders.
- Leadership experience managing professional staff.
- Demonstrated experience using technology skills including work with tools such as AI platforms, CRM systems, visualization and/or data analytics tools, marketing & digital communication platforms and/or presentation & proposal development tools.
Preferred Qualifications
- MBA or related master's degree in relevant field.
- Experience in research park management, university-industry relations, real estate development, or technology commercialization.
- Experience working with both corporate and startup environments.
- Experience working with higher education in role(s) that support its economic development mission.
- Experience overseeing communications, marketing, or brand strategy, including digital and social media initiatives.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
- Required: Familiarity with innovation ecosystems and talent strategy. Strong communication skills.
- Preferred: Proficiency with University of Illinois technology platforms.
Appointment Information
This is a 100% full-time Academic Professional position, appointed on a 12-month basis. The expected start date is as soon as possible after the close date. The budgeted salary range for the position is $100,000 to $110,000. Salary is competitive and commensurate with qualifications and experience, while also considering internal equity.
